Valentine Strawberry Milkshake (Printable)

A luscious strawberry and vanilla milkshake, ideal for Valentine's Day or any romantic occasion. Quick and simple to prepare.

# What You Need:

→ Dairy

01 - 2 cups whole milk, cold
02 - 1 cup vanilla ice cream

→ Fruits

03 - 1 cup fresh or frozen strawberries, hulled

→ Sweeteners & Flavor

04 - 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
05 - 1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ract

→ Garnish

06 - Whipped cream for topping
07 - 2 fresh strawberries, halved
08 - Sprinkles or mini heart-shaped candies

# Steps:

01 - Place strawberries, cold milk, vanilla ice cream, sugar, and vanilla extract into a blender.
02 - Blend on high speed until smooth and creamy, approximately 30-60 seconds.
03 - Taste the milkshake and add additional sugar if desired.
04 - Distribute the milkshake evenly into two chilled glasses.
05 - Top with whipped cream, garnish with strawberry halves and sprinkles if desired. Serve immediately with a straw.

02 -
  • If your strawberries are particularly tart, macerating them with sugar for 10 minutes before blending will draw out their sweetness and improve the flavor dramatically.
  • Adding ice cubes makes the milkshake thinner rather than thicker, so skip them and use frozen strawberries or additional ice cream for a thicker consistency.
03 -
  • The order you add ingredients to the blender matters start with liquids on the bottom, then soft ingredients, with ice cream last to prevent it sticking to the blades.
  • If you want picture-perfect milkshakes, chill your serving glasses in the freezer while preparing the ingredients the cold glass prevents premature melting and keeps that thick consistency longer.
